A method of dynamically adapting an environment may include collecting sensor data from a biological sensor and an environmental sensor. The method may also include, based on the sensor data, determining whether an optimal environmental state exists in an environment. The optimal environmental state may be defined in a health and wellness policy and may be configured to promote an optimal biological state of an individual in the environment. In response to the optimal environmental state not existing in the environment, the method may include identifying an environmental condition that differs from the optimal environmental state and generating a command configured to alter an operational state of an environmental device that affects the environmental condition.
